Would u say your little town is over saturated with bars & restaurants?

If so,
many probably weren’t making enough to be able to withstand this
Places will lose thousands in inventory alone
Not to mention a month, probably longer, being closed
And then still have the $$$ to purchase new inventory to reopen

I’ve seen predictions that expect around 50% of independently owned (no chains) bars & restaurants to close

That’s devistating
Especially considering all the jobs ppl won’t have to go back to

Once this is over with,
I’m opening a place as soon as possible

In talks to potentially buy another place

And have ppl who want to open 2 other places

I’ll do 1 at a time to be safe financially
But there’s a lot of ppl that are gonna be struggling big time even once things get “back to normal”

The thing is that with Dollywood being here there are tons of restaurants, theaters, and amusement parks here. We rely on the 10 million tourists that come here and to Gatlinburg each year. So far most restaurants have stayed open mostly for takeout but there are some people who still are going there to eat. Fortunately for this area it is Dolly Partons hometown and she tends to try to bail the place out in times of trouble. After the wildfires destroyed hundreds of homes in 2016 she donated millions to help people rebuild...
